    Program Manager

    Department: Programs

    Reports To: Executive Director

    Location: Remote (SF Bay Area-based preferred; required monthly in-person events and occasional evening and weekend availability for events. Regional travel as needed.)

    Classification: Full-Time, Exempt

    Role Overview:

    The Program Manager is responsible for leading the development, execution, and evolution of all Naturally NorCal programming—including events, peer forums, and community experiences.

    This role sits at the center of member and partner engagement and plays a key leadership function in shaping how our community connects and grows. The ideal candidate is both strategic and hands-on, with the ability to manage details while keeping a clear vision for impactful, inclusive programming.

    This is a highly cross-functional role spanning programming, marketing, partnerships, and community engagement. The ideal candidate has an entrepreneurial mindset, enjoys working with founders, service providers and emerging brands, and thrives in a collaborative, mission-driven environment.

    Core Responsibilities

    Programming

      • Design and manage the annual calendar of events, peer forums, and educational programming
      • Lead monthly in-person events and attend board meetings in Northern California
      • Oversee program execution from concept through delivery in a committee format
      • Manage budgets, timelines, and resources in partnership with the Executive Director
      • Collaborate with members, speakers, sponsors, and partners to deliver high-quality experiences
      • Track participation and gather feedback to continuously improve programming
      • Manage event registration systems and CRM updates
      • Supervise staff, contractors, and/or volunteers supporting programs
      • Represent Naturally NorCal at key regional events

    Marketing & Communications

      • Manage the programming communications calendar
      • Develop marketing copy and coordinate promotional materials and monthly newsletter(s)
      • Support website updates and social media related to programs
      • Partner with marketing support to ensure consistent and timely promotion

    Collaboration & Leadership

      • Contribute to organizational strategy and planning
      • Work closely with the Executive Director, board, and committee leaders to identify community needs
      • Serve as a connector and advocate for members and partners
      • Participate in regular coordination with Naturally Network chapters

    Qualifications

      • 5+ years of experience in program management, events, community engagement, coordination, or related roles. Nonprofit or membership-based organization experience preferred.
      • Background in natural products, CPG, or food & beverage preferred
      • Strong organizational and project management skills, including managing budgets, timelines, and multiple priorities
      • Experience working with entrepreneurs, startups, service providers and high-growth companies is highly preferred
      • Experience with CRM systems, event registration tools, Google docs & Microsoft Office.
      • Excellent communication skills (written and verbal)
      • Experience evaluating program success through metrics and feedback
      • Comfortable operating both strategically and tactically
      • Familiarity with email marketing, social media, and website management
